Based on the life and experiences of author Cassandra L Welch, 'A Tree with Only One Leaf: Multiple Vertices Connected By One Path' masterfully blends fact with fiction in what is the start of twelve short stories set to educate a generation about not only Welch's achievements, but also illuminate the civil rights movement in a way never done before. Follow heroine Emily Richardson as she comes of age and rapidly learns to overachieve - skills that will eventually prepare her to take on a Fortune 500 company in one of modern-day America's most defining racial discrimination lawsuits.
Emily learns many things during her journey, just as we all do. Chief among them is that there really is no formula for living the life she secretly dreams about; however, if she simply accepts and welcomes life, bathing it in faith, prayer and perseverance, that life will reveal itself to her.
